I have been on Xarelto for just over 3 months. I have pain in my right heel that is extremely painful to walk on. A doctor diagnosed it as plantar fasciitis. Is this another side effect of Xarelto? ## It is not listed as a known side effect by the FDA. The typical side effects of Xarelto are listed as possibly including nausea, easy bruising, increased risk of bleeding, headache, and joint/muscle aches. As of now, according to current research, medications haven't been known to cause Plantar Fasciitis, however, that doesn't completely rule them out, either, since we learn new things every day. Are you on any other medications?

I suffered by plantar fasciitis from last 2 months, Doctor diagnosed me parit & Zerodol-CR single tablet per day what are the side effects of both tablets be'coz I have stomatch problem. ## Zerodol CR contains a time released formulation of Aceclofenac, it is a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ory, used to treat pain and swelling. Thus, yes, one of its side effects can be stomach irritation, along with nausea, drowsiness and headache. For the other medication, I am assuming you meant Pariet? It contains the active ingredient Rabeprazole, this is a proton pump inhibitor and helps reduce the amount of acid produced by your stomach. Your stomach problem and the stomach irritation that the Zerodol can cause, is probably why your doctor prescribed this one, with it. Its common side effects...

I am taking Ortho cept and I was given methylprednisolone 4mg to take for my plantar fasciitis. I want to know how long it will affect it. He is only making take the pack once. ## Methylprednisolone is a steroid class medication, not an antibiotic, so it does not cause your birth control to lose effectiveness. Learn more Methylprednisolone details here. Learn more oral contraceptive details here. The actual issue that occurs is that the estrogens in the oral contraceptives may cause the blood level of the Methylprednisolone to increase, so it may not work properly and it could increase the risk of side effects. Who told you that it reduces the birth control effectiveness?

How different is Morphine Sulfate 30mg E 653 from a 30mg perocet, and is it dangerous to take it like its a percocet or vicodin, is it ok to take in severe cases of plantars fasciitis ## There is no 30mg Percocet, so I assume you're talking about a regular release Oxycodone tablet, whereas Percocet would contain Acetaminophen and Oxycodone and is only available with a maximum of 10mgs of the Oxycodone. As to a comparison, Oxycodone is actually one and half times stronger than Morphine, so it would take 45mgs of Morphine to equal 30mgs of the Oxcycodone, so you may not get as much pain relief, as you would from the Oxycodone. It is a narcotic, so yes, it can be dangerous to take, just like all of them are and it may cause side effects, such as: nausea, dizziness, constipation and dia...
